4th Annual Ethical Sourcing Forum Europe To Be Held In Paris

NEW YORK, NY,. - June 5, 2008 - Intertek Sustainability Solutions has announced that it will host the 4th Annual Ethical Sourcing Forum on 2 October 2008 at the Tapis Rouge in Paris, France. This leadership forum will deliver new strategies and practices to address the latest social and environmental challenges facing global supply chain professionals and stakeholders.

The Ethical Sourcing Forum, recognized as a platform for excellence by global corporate responsibility business leaders, is an action oriented continuous learning industry initiative, open to those willing to play an active role in the development and successful implementation of sustainable social and environmental supply chain practices.

The premise behind the ESF is to make you think and learn, by developing knowledge and gathering information through participation in the industry's most unique form of learning and engagement.

Responding to an industry-wide call for a thorough learning experience a new and innovative one day format has been designed to focus on best practices that will strengthen your ability to reach organizational goals in Sustainable Purchasing, Carbon Foot Print, Remediation, Food Sector Initiatives, Industry Initiatives, Climate Change, REACH, Supply Chain Reporting/Rating and Ethical-Consumerism. Delegates will build partnerships with senior level industry experts and engage with relevant stakeholders to develop hands-on solutions to supply chain challenges.

Early presentation topics include: "Global Social Compliance Programme (GSCP)", "Implementing a Global Supplier Compliance Platform that is aligned with your businesses growth strategy", "How REACH and Other Environmental Regulations will Affect the Supply Chain", "Understanding what your workers really think in a safe and confidential manner", "How Certified Products Reduce Risk and Promote Customer Loyalty", "CSR rating information: a listed company point of view", "Factory Rating Tool", 'Supply Chain Rating Tool" and many more.

Our presenters and moderators, knowledge leaders in CSR, Sustainability and Supply Chain practices from Marks & Spencer, The GAP Europe, Moet Hennessy-Louis Vuitton, L'Oreal, Alcan, MeadWestvaco Corporation, China Center, Fair Labour Association, SNCF, WWF, FSC Global Fund, CIES, Acona Ltd., Canadian Business for Social Responsibility, SAI, Chevreux-Credit Agricole and OpenSRI (plus many more) will take delegates "behind the scenes" through interactive sessions to demonstrate their "Models of Practice" and "Tools of Practice".

The culmination of the day is a workshop where delegates will "Model the Way" by capturing the forum highlights and translate ideas and thoughts into practice by sharing and applying learning’s from the forum along with their industry knowledge into the development of innovative and practical solutions.

The day will end with a motivating closing plenary by Auret van Heerden, President and CEO of the Fair Labour Association.

With its core aims of delivering excellent networking and benchmarking opportunities, and "up-to-the minute" case studies, ESF Europe will provide participants with practical solutions to many of their daily challenges, as well as unparalleled opportunities to meet and exchange ideas with knowledge leaders in the industry.
